DIRECTOR OF YOUTH AND MUSIC MINISTRIES

SouthPoint Church is pleased to announce a full-time position as Director of Youth and Music Ministries. We are an actively growing church in Chula Vista, CA, based in the Eastlake community. We invite strong candidates to apply who have a personal relationship with Jesus Christ, a passion for youth and worship, and a willingness to embrace SouthPoint’s guiding vision. Competitive salary will be commensurate with qualifications and experience.

Our church vision is to be a healthy, vibrant Christian community that is devoted to Jesus Christ and His transformation of our lives as we learn to love one another and our community for God's glory and our fulfillment. We seek to 1) support the spiritual, relational, emotional, and physical health of our youth, and 2) nurture the musical and creative culture at SouthPoint. Our leadership team has extensive experience in youth/music ministry and will thoughtfully and intentionally support and encourage the Director in this role.

Ideal candidates will have or be pursuing a degree in Christian Ministry, Youth Ministry, or Worship Ministry; however, a degree is not required to apply.

Qualifications:

            Bachelor’s degree or pursuing such a degree in Christian Ministry or related field

            Experience leading youth in a church setting

            Thorough commitment to Jesus Christ with a desire to serve His church

            Potential for excellence in leading youth and worship 

            Willingness to be developed as a leader 

Responsibilities as Director of Youth Ministry:

Invest in middle and high schoolers throughout the week to encourage authentic growth in Christian faith

Lead weekly High School small group 1 evening/week

            Plan and lead monthly youth meetings for 10-20 combined middle and high schoolers

            Serve as a camp counselor biannually for SouthPoint youth

Actively promote the growth of this healthy community

            Connect with pastor for on-going mentorship, discipleship, and professional development

 

Responsibilities as Director of Music Ministry: 

            Prepare, arrange, and lead music for the weekly Sunday service: 8am-12pm

            Coordinate weekly rehearsals to develop and refine the worship team

Participate in monthly Leadership Meetings

Plan and lead worship sets for special services, such as: Leadership Retreat, All-Church Retreat, Worship Night.
